Ken Page As The Voice Of Oogie Boogie

Ken Page originated the role of Oogie Boogie in the 1993 stop-motion musical The Nightmare Before Christmas. His vocal performance combines theatrical timing, deep resonance, and a sense of carnival-like danger that defines the character.

Page’s jazz-inflected singing and conversational speaking delivery make Oogie Boogie both intimidating and entertaining. Directors guided him toward playful exaggeration, which helped the villain stand out in a rich ensemble cast.
